We started this business 3 years ago during one of the toughest economic times in recent history. It seemed like everyone I knew was either losing their job or impacted by the downturn. I got laid off, my brother got laid off, my friends started to lose their jobs, the news reports were scaring everyone, foreclosures everywhere, businesses disappearing almost daily and no more money coming into the local economy. Looking back I often say that I was nuts to start this business when no one was buying. But we're still here and growing! Check out our new office location!

Who are we and why are we in the heat sink and thermal management business?
We are 2 partners with an axe to grind. Both of us helped grow businesses for other people only to be laid off when the economy turned or ignored for the contributions to the companies we worked for. Don't get me wrong, I'm not mad because I understand the general rules of the game we play in. What we want is to control our own destiny, play the ‘business game' with our rules, enjoy time with our family and friends, have fun while working really hard at something we enjoy.
As we studied the market for heat sinks and thermal management solutions we learned very quickly that there was a void in the market for straight talking, no bull, simply get it done type of entrepreneurs. Our first few clients were our friends. They trusted us with the ‘in-side' scoop about what was happening in the market. We learned that what most people want from a heat sink vendor is simply deliver the parts as promised and stop making excuses for requiring minimum orders, over priced tooling, production delays, shipping delays, poor quality, and on and on the list goes. Are we perfect? No. Have we delivered on our promises? Yes! The difference is we make it easy and simple for our clients. We provide great product, great service, unique ideas and a commitment to simply get it done.
Naming the company: What name would you come up with for a heat sink and thermal management business? Would you incorporate the phrase ‘therm' or ‘cool' or some reference to a thermal parameter in the name? No too long ago there was a company in Canada with the name "R-Theta' (I guess it worked because they were purchased by a larger company) . The naming of the company was an interesting exercise. We expected to work hard and earn our customers trust and business. But why not make it fun too? What about ‘2 Guys Heat Sinks'? or ‘Heat Sink R Us'? or ‘Best Damn Heat Sink Company'? Why should we try to sound and look like everyone else? We decided on "Bad Boys of Heat Sinks" because it offers a chance to build some personality into the business and our client relationships. Do we ride Harleys and walk around with leather chaps? Not really - but maybe we should. Do we show off our oversized tattoos and have MOM written across our arms? Not really - my wife will kill me. What we do have is an aggressive attitude, a fun mentality, no excuses and great relationships. Of course, what CEO or purchasing manager is going to sign off on a purchase order to "Bad Boys of Heat Sinks"? So we use BBHS Thermal Solutions Corp as our introduction when we first meet new clients and then earn the trust and confidence that only a true Bad Boy deserves.
